Position Summary

Due to continued growth in the Hampton Roads market, we are looking for an experienced and detail-oriented Finance & Administrative Coordinator at our Norfolk location.

The Finance & Administrative Coordinator keeps day-to-day financial processes accurate, organized, and on schedule. This role manages routine bookkeeping, supports payroll, prepares recurring reports, and gives leadership reliable information for sound business decisions. It also handles a small number of onboarding and employee-record tasks.

What You’ll Do Finance & Bookkeeping
  • Manage accounts payable and accounts receivable
  • Receive, record, deposit, and apply customer and insurance payments
  • Prepare checks and process approved company expenses
  • Maintain accurate financial records and supporting documentation using company accounting systems
  • Reconcile bank accounts, credit cards, and other balance-sheet accounts
  • Track outstanding receivables and resolve account discrepancies
  • Support payroll processing and employee reimbursement tracking
  • Assist with month-end close and recurring financial reporting
  • Assist with financial analysis and special projects
  • Maintain confidentiality of all financial and employee information
Administrative Support
  • Assist with onboarding, employee paperwork, and orientation
  • Maintain employee records and training documentation
  • Support benefits administration and annual review processes
  • Assist management with recruiting and other administrative projects as needed
